The Girls Looked Like They Were Coping
A small study found that autistic girls took turns as smoothly as their neurotypical peers, while autistic boys did not. The girls were not less autistic. They were working harder to appear so.
What the research found
This 2021 study set out to test a simple but uncomfortable idea. If autistic girls are often missed by clinicians, perhaps it is because they behave in ways that mask the underlying difficulty. The researchers wanted to see whether autistic girls show more socially fluent behaviour than autistic boys, even when the core features of autism are just as present.
The sample was small. Eighty-four children and adolescents, aged 8 to 14, took part: 18 autistic girls (or girls with high autistic traits), 22 autistic boys, 22 neurotypical girls, and 22 neurotypical boys. Each child completed a task called the Interactive Drawing Test, in which the child and a researcher take turns adding to a shared drawing. It sounds trivial, but it captures something real. A smooth exchange requires reading the other person, responding to their move, and offering something back. The test scores this reciprocal turn-taking on a simple scale.
The central result is a contrast. Neurotypical boys scored much higher on reciprocity than autistic boys, and the gap was large (t(42) = 3.19, p = 0.003, d = 0.96). Among the girls, there was effectively no gap at all. Autistic girls and neurotypical girls scored almost identically (t(37) = -0.17, p = 0.870, d = 0.05). In the drawing task, the autistic girls looked like their non-autistic peers. The autistic boys did not.
The important part is what sat underneath that behaviour. On a parent-reported measure of autistic traits, the autistic girls and boys were comparable (d = 0.08). On a test of theory of mind, the ability to infer what another person is thinking, the girls were no stronger than the boys. So the girls were not less autistic, and they did not have a better underlying grasp of other minds. Yet their observed social behaviour was noticeably smoother. The researchers call this compensation, or camouflaging: an improved outward presentation that sits on top of a difficulty that has not gone away.
They also noted a suggestive pattern around ability. Children who appeared to compensate most had higher full-scale IQ scores on average (M = 96.73 versus M = 87.25), though this difference was not statistically significant (d = 0.64). It hints that camouflaging may draw on general cognitive resources, but the study cannot confirm it.
The authors are careful about the limits of their own work. The autistic children had lower verbal IQ than the neurotypical group, which complicates the comparison. The theory of mind test did not distinguish the autistic children from the others, which suggests the measure may not have been sensitive enough. The reliability of the drawing test was only moderate, and the reliability checks were not spread evenly across the groups. And, by design, the children who camouflage most successfully may never reach a clinic to be studied at all.
What it means for you and your child
The message worth taking from this study is a cautious one. It offers evidence for something many parents of autistic girls already sense: that a daughter can appear to manage socially while still finding it genuinely hard. Here, the girls took turns as fluently as their peers without any matching advantage in reading other minds. The competence you see may be effortful, not effortless.
Be careful, though, about how far this goes. This is one small study of 84 children, using a single drawing task in a single sitting. It shows an association between being an autistic girl and behaving more reciprocally in that task. It does not prove that all autistic girls camouflage, that camouflaging is uniquely female, or that boys never do it. Group averages hide enormous variation. Plenty of autistic boys will camouflage, and some autistic girls will not. Your individual child is not a data point in a chart.
Nor does the study establish cause. We cannot say from this work why the girls behaved as they did, whether it is deliberate, learned, socially pressured, or something else. The IQ hint is interesting but did not reach significance, so it should not be treated as a finding. Read it as a question for future research, not an explanation.
What the study does usefully sharpen is a practical point about assessment. If a child’s difficulties are hidden by capable-looking behaviour, standard observation may understate them. A daughter who makes eye contact, takes her turn, and gets through the school day can still be exhausted by the effort and struggling underneath. If your instinct says something is being missed, that instinct is consistent with what this line of research suggests. It is a reason to ask for a thorough assessment from someone experienced with how autism can present in girls, not a reason to accept a quick reassurance that she seems fine.
For day-to-day support, the honest takeaway is about the cost of coping. Behaviour that looks smooth may be expensive to produce. A child who holds it together at school may unravel at home, not because home is the problem, but because home is where the mask can finally come off. Watching for that pattern, and giving her room to recover, is a sensible response whether or not the label of camouflaging turns out to be exactly right.
Finally, keep the science in proportion. A single well-conducted study earns your attention, not your certainty. This one adds a careful brick to a growing wall of evidence that autism can look different across sexes and can be under-recognised in girls. That is a reason to look more closely at the individual child in front of you, which was always the better guide than any average.
Drawn from: Wood-Downie H, Wong B, Kovshoff H, Mandy W, Hull L, Hadwin JA. Research Review: Sex/Gender Differences in Camouflaging and Compensation in Children and Adolescents with Autism. Journal of Autism and Developmental Disorders. 2021;51(4):1353-1364. doi:10.1007/s10803-020-04615-z This essay is written for families; the paper itself is the fuller, technical account.
